Looking into the future of artificial intelligence? Unearthing the mysteries behind learning algorithms? Or just tackling your curiosity for YouTube’s most innovative content generation strategies? Well, you’re in luck! 2023 welcomes an era brimming with mind-boggling technological advancements and deep reinforcement learning on youtube tops the charts. If you aspire to unravel this complex subject while having a fun and friendly learning experience on Youtube, then this is where it all begins. This article will guide you through some remarkably beginner-friendly tutorials and explore intriguing real-world applications of deep reinforcement learning. So buckle up, let’s prepare to dive deep into the world where YouTube meets AI on an exciting new level!
Our website features a curated list of educational Youtube videos on deep reinforcement learning presented by renowned experts in the field. These videos cover everything from beginner-level topics to advanced techniques, making them perfect for anyone interested in exploring this exciting field. Check out our list to get started on your deep reinforcement learning journey today!
Brief Introduction to Deep Reinforcement Learning on Youtube
Deep reinforcement learning is a fascinating field that merges the power of deep neural networks with the ability to make sequential decisions based on those networks’ representations. Unlike traditional supervised or unsupervised learning, where models learn from labeled data or patterns, reinforcement learning relies on a reward-based system to guide the learning process.
In deep reinforcement learning, an agent interacts with an environment, sensing its observations, taking actions, and receiving rewards based on its actions. With each interaction, the agent learns from its experiences and adapts its behavior to maximize cumulative rewards. The design of the environment and the definition of rewards are crucial components in reinforcement learning as they shape the agent’s learning process.
|Traditional Machine Learning
|Deep Reinforcement Learning
|Labeled data for training
|Reward-based system for training
|Static decision making
|Sequential decision making
|Supervised and unsupervised learning techniques
|Merging of deep neural networks with reinforcement learning
Deep reinforcement learning has seen remarkable advancements in recent years and finds applications in various domains. From image classification and audio recognition to video classification and activity recognition, deep reinforcement learning has demonstrated its effectiveness in solving complex problems where sequential decision-making is involved. To get more information, visit this section AI Generated Video Editing.
Now that we have a brief introduction to deep reinforcement learning, let’s explore how it combines with deep learning to create powerful algorithms.
The Fusion of Deep Learning and Reinforcement Learning
Deep reinforcement learning represents an exciting synergy between two prominent fields: deep learning and reinforcement learning. Deep learning comprises powerful neural network architectures capable of automatically extracting meaningful features from raw data such as images, audio signals, or text. It excels at capturing hierarchies of information that can be leveraged for various tasks.
On the other hand, reinforcement learning focuses on teaching agents to learn through interactions with an environment. By combining these two approaches, researchers have harnessed the ability of deep neural networks to process complex sensory inputs and make decisions based on them. This fusion enables agents to learn directly from raw sensory data, removing the need for manual feature engineering.
Imagine an agent learning to play a video game using deep reinforcement learning. Instead of explicitly instructing the agent on how to navigate through the game environment, we can input raw pixels as observations into a deep neural network. The network learns to extract meaningful representations of the game state and uses them to make decisions about actions.
This fusion of deep learning and reinforcement learning has opened up exciting possibilities in creating intelligent agents that can understand and act upon the world. It allows for end-to-end learning, where the entire decision-making process is learned from raw sensory input.
Best Beginner-Friendly Tutorials on YouTube
When it comes to learning deep reinforcement learning on YouTube, there are numerous tutorials available that cater specifically to beginners. These tutorials are designed to provide a solid foundation and introduce you to the key concepts of this fascinating field. Whether you’re completely new to reinforcement learning or have some prior knowledge, these YouTube tutorials can help you grasp the fundamentals and get started on your journey.
There is a wide range of content creators on YouTube who excel at explaining complex topics in a beginner-friendly manner. Some popular channels for deep reinforcement learning tutorials include Sentdex, the Artificial Intelligence Channel, Two Minute Papers, DeepMind, and Siraj Raval. These channels offer informative and engaging videos that cover various aspects of deep reinforcement learning.
For example, Sentdex has a comprehensive tutorial series that starts from the basics and gradually builds up to advanced concepts. The Artificial Intelligence Channel covers not only deep reinforcement learning but also other AI-related topics. Two Minute Papers provides short but insightful videos on recent advancements in the field. DeepMind’s channel features talks and discussions by leading researchers, giving valuable insights into cutting-edge research. Siraj Raval offers enthusiastic tutorials packed with examples and practical advice. Interested in learning more? This section has the details Machine Learning from Video.
Each of these channels brings their unique approach and expertise to the table, making it easier for beginners to understand the intricacies of deep reinforcement learning. By exploring these tutorials on YouTube, you’ll gain invaluable knowledge from experts and enthusiasts alike.
- As per a study in 2020, around 86% of people use YouTube to learn new things and this figure includes individuals interested in complex subjects like deep reinforcement learning.
- A 2022 survey on artificial intelligence learning resources stated that over 60% of respondents preferred video tutorial format, particularly from YouTube, for initial understanding of concepts including deep reinforcement learning.
- According to YouTube statistics, the platform has more than 30,000 videos related to “Deep Reinforcement Learning” as of 2023, reflecting an increase of nearly 20% from the previous year.
The Fundamentals of Deep Reinforcement Learning
Before diving into any practical applications or tutorials, it’s crucial to grasp the fundamentals of deep reinforcement learning. Understanding the underlying principles will pave the way for a deeper comprehension of more complex concepts as you progress in your learning journey.
Deep reinforcement learning combines elements of both reinforcement learning and deep learning. At its core, reinforcement learning involves an agent interacting with an environment, taking actions based on observations and receiving rewards or punishments. The goal is for the agent to learn optimal actions that maximize cumulative rewards over time.
Deep learning, on the other hand, focuses on training neural networks with multiple layers to extract intricate patterns and representations from raw data. By combining deep learning with reinforcement learning, we can leverage the power of neural networks to learn complex decision-making policies.
To get started with deep reinforcement learning, you need a solid understanding of topics such as Markov Decision Processes (MDPs), Bellman equations, value functions, policy gradients, and Q-learning. These concepts form the foundation upon which more advanced algorithms and techniques are built.
By investing time in grasping these fundamentals, you’ll be better equipped to comprehend and implement deep reinforcement learning algorithms. It will empower you to solve a wide range of challenging problems and explore exciting applications in domains like robotics, game playing, autonomous vehicles, and more.
- To succeed in learning and implementing deep reinforcement learning, it’s important to grasp the fundamental principles governing both reinforcement learning and deep learning. Deep reinforcement learning combines these two concepts, utilizing neural networks to learn complex decision-making policies that can help solve complex problems across diverse fields such as robotics, game playing, autonomous vehicles, and more. To get started with deep reinforcement learning, individuals should focus on developing knowledge in concepts such as Markov Decision Processes (MDPs), Bellman equations, value functions, policy gradients, and Q-learning. By laying a solid foundation with these fundamentals, individuals can effectively tackle increasingly advanced algorithms and approaches.
Step-by-Step Tutorials for Getting Started
If you’re new to the world of deep reinforcement learning and looking to dive in, fear not! There are plenty of beginner-friendly tutorials available on YouTube to help you get started. These step-by-step guides will walk you through the fundamentals of reinforcement learning, provide hands-on coding examples, and introduce you to popular frameworks like TensorFlow and PyTorch.
For instance, one tutorial might begin by explaining the core concepts of reinforcement learning, such as agents, environments, and rewards. It would then guide you through implementing a basic Q-learning algorithm using Python. As you progress, more complex topics like policy gradients and deep Q-networks (DQNs) will be covered.
These tutorials typically utilize real-world examples and practical exercises to reinforce your understanding. By following along with the instructors, you’ll gain confidence in building your own reinforcement learning models and experimenting with different scenarios.
With a solid foundation in place, it’s time to explore the exciting realm of real-world applications where deep reinforcement learning shines.
Real-World Applications of Deep Reinforcement Learning
Deep Reinforcement Learning applications span across various industries, bringing cutting-edge AI capabilities into play. From autonomous cars to healthcare and robotics, the potential for these techniques is vast and constantly expanding.
In autonomous cars, reinforcement learning is used to train models in a dynamic environment and optimize driving behaviors such as maintaining speed limits, avoiding collisions, and handling traffic. This technology can drastically improve road safety and efficiency.
Datacenters cooling can also benefit from reinforcement learning to regulate conditions efficiently using deep neural networks. For instance, Google has successfully reduced energy consumption for cooling by up to 40% using AI algorithms, demonstrating significant cost-saving potential in this area.
Traffic light control can be improved with adaptive signal control using reinforcement learning. Traditional methods struggle with non-stationary behavior and varying traffic patterns. By leveraging deep reinforcement learning, traffic light systems can adapt in real-time, optimizing traffic flow and reducing congestion. To learn more, explore this topic in our section Video Machine Learning with Python.
In healthcare, applications of reinforcement learning include dynamic treatment regimes (DTRs) for personalized patient care and automated medical diagnosis using deep reinforcement learning frameworks. These advancements have the potential to revolutionize healthcare delivery and improve patient outcomes.
Robotic surgeries can benefit from reinforcement learning techniques as well. By training surgical robots using deep reinforcement learning, errors can be minimized, and surgical efficiency can be enhanced. The Da Vinci robot is a notable example that utilizes these technologies to assist surgeons in performing precise and complex procedures.
These examples only scratch the surface of what deep reinforcement learning can achieve. As researchers and engineers continue to push the boundaries of this field, we can expect even more innovative solutions to emerge across industries.
Now that we’ve explored some real-world applications, it’s time to delve deeper into advancing your knowledge of deep reinforcement learning with complex algorithms and techniques.
Advancing Your Learning: Complex Algorithms and Techniques
Now that you have a solid understanding of the basics of deep reinforcement learning, it’s time to delve into more complex algorithms and techniques. These advanced concepts will expand your knowledge and equip you with the tools to tackle more sophisticated problems and applications in the field.
As you progress in your deep reinforcement learning journey, you’ll encounter algorithms like Proximal Policy Optimization (PPO), Double Deep Q-Networks (DDQN), Dueling Networks, and Actor-Critic methods. These algorithms build upon the foundations of simpler approaches such as Q-Learning and policy gradients but introduce additional complexities to enhance performance and stability.
Imagine you’re familiar with the basics of Q-Learning, where an agent learns a value function to estimate the future rewards associated with each state-action pair. Now, you can take it a step further with deep Q-Learning (DQN), which combines the advantages of neural networks and Q-Learning. By incorporating a deep neural network as a function approximator, DQN can handle large state spaces more effectively and learn complex relationships between states and actions.
Policy Gradient and Q-Learning: Deep Dive
Two important techniques widely used in deep reinforcement learning are policy gradient methods and Q-learning. Both approaches have their strengths and are particularly useful for different scenarios.
Policy gradient methods focus on directly optimizing the policy function – a mapping from states to actions – through gradient ascent. This approach allows for continuous action spaces without requiring a separate function approximation for each action. It is suitable for problems where finding an optimal deterministic action is challenging or when dealing with stochastic policies.
On the other hand, Q-learning is a value-based technique that learns to estimate the maximum expected future reward given a state-action pair. The fundamental idea behind Q-learning is to iteratively update the Q-values using temporal difference learning and an exploration strategy such as epsilon-greedy. This approach is especially useful for problems with discrete action spaces, where finding the best action based on the learned Q-values is straightforward.
Think of policy gradient as trying to directly learn and optimize your actions to reach a goal, while Q-learning focuses on approximating the value of each state-action pair to make informed decisions.
Both policy gradient and Q-learning have been successfully applied in various deep reinforcement learning applications, including robotics control, game playing, autonomous driving, and more. Understanding the nuances and intricacies of these techniques will greatly expand your ability to solve complex real-world problems through deep reinforcement learning.
Now that we have explored the depths of policy gradient and Q-learning, it’s time to take a closer look at their implementations, practical considerations, and application examples.